Вы, вероятно, слышали термин “смарт-контракт” в криптокругах, но что именно это такое? В своей основе смарт-контракты — это самоисполняющиеся протоколы, закодированные в компьютерном коде и развернутые по блокчейн-сетям. Это не просто нишевая технология — они являются основополагающими для функционирования децентрализованных приложений сегодня.
Простая версия: Что делает смарт-контракты “умными”?
Традиционные контракты требуют, чтобы юристы их составляли, а судьи их исполняли. Смарт-контракты полностью устраняют этого посредника. После развертывания в блокчейне они автоматически выполняются, когда выполняются заранее определенные условия. Красота в том? Код неизменен — никто не может тайно изменить условия после запуска. Эта прозрачность в сочетании с автоматизацией делает технологию такой революционной.
Думайте об этом как о торговом автомате: вставьте деньги (, активируйте условие ), и автомат автоматически выдаст ваш снек ( выполнит действие ). За исключением того, что этот торговый автомат работает на коде, который виден всем и не может быть подделан.
От Теории к Реальности: Происхождения, о которых никто не говорит
Вот что большинство людей не осознает: смарт-контракты не появились с блокчейном. В 1994 году — до того как существовал Биткойн — криптограф Ник Сабо предложил концепцию в эссе, описывающем компьютеризованные соглашения, которые автоматически исполняли бы себя при выполнении условий. Он опередил свое время на десятилетия.
Проблема? Технология для их фактического создания еще не существовала. Запуск Биткойна в 2009 году изменил ситуацию, хотя ограниченные программные возможности Биткойна означали, что он мог обрабатывать только простые смарт-контракты. Настоящий прорыв произошел с Эфириумом в 2015 году. Предоставив более сложные языки программирования, Эфириум трансформировал смарт-контракты из теоретических концепций в практические, широко используемые инструменты.
Как они на самом деле работают (Без жаргона)
Смарт-контракты пишутся на языках, таких как Solidity, Vyper или Rust, при этом Solidity доминирует в экосистеме Ethereum сегодня. Разработчики кодируют их с логикой if-then: “если пользователь вносит X токенов, тогда Y токенов создаются в их кошельке.” После написания этот читаемый человеком код компилируется в байт-код — по сути, машинный язык, который блокчейн может фактически выполнять.
Когда кто-то взаимодействует с контрактом ( через транзакцию ), блокчейн автоматически выполняет закодированное действие. Пользователь оплачивает это вычисление с помощью газовых сборов, что стимулирует майнеров или валидаторов обрабатывать транзакцию.
Несколько блокчейнов, один мощный инструмент
Хотя Ethereum стал первопроходцем смарт-контрактов в криптовалюте, они больше не являются эксклюзивными для одной платформы. Сегодня крупные блокчейны, включая Solana, Avalanche, Polkadot и Cardano, все поддерживают разработку смарт-контрактов. Это распространение означает, что у разработчиков есть выбор — разные блокчейны предлагают разные компромиссы по скорости, стоимости и функциям.
Реальное воздействие: как смарт-контракты питают DeFi
Инновации не останавливаются на теории. Смарт-контракты обеспечили возможность создания того, что многие называют “деньги-лего” — финансовые продукты, которые накладываются друг на друга для создания все более сложных систем. Вот как они используются на практике:
Aave: Этот децентрализованное приложение для кредитования позволяет пользователям вносить активы в ликвидные пулы, чтобы зарабатывать доход или занимать под залог своих активов. Мгновенные кредиты — это кредиты с ультракоротким сроком и без залога — работают только потому, что смарт-контракты могут мгновенно проверять условия кредита и обеспечивать его погашение в рамках одной транзакции. Без автоматизации смарт-контрактов это было бы невозможно.
Uniswap: Как децентрализованная биржа, Uniswap полностью полагается на смарт-контракты для управления своими ликвидностными пулами и алгоритмического определения цен токенов. Каждая сделка происходит через правила, обеспеченные кодом, что устраняет необходимость в централизованных ордер-буках или посредниках.
Civic: Эта служба верификации личности, развернутая на Solana, использует смарт-контракты, чтобы предоставить пользователям полный контроль над их личными данными, одновременно снижая затраты на верификацию и обеспечивая безопасность результатов верификации. Ни одно центральное учреждение не хранит вашу информацию — код обеспечивает конфиденциальность по умолчанию.
Суперсила децентрализации
Вот почему смарт-контракты важны не только с точки зрения технической элегантности: они устраняют необходимость в доверенных посредниках. В традиционных финансах вы доверяете банку хранить ваши деньги в безопасности. В DeFi, основанных на смарт-контрактах, вы доверяете прозрачному коду вместо учреждений. Этот переход от доверительной проверки к проверке на основе кода действительно трансформативен.
Уловка: они защищены только настолько, насколько защищён их код
Смарт-контракты не являются непобедимыми. Поскольку код пишут люди, человеческая ошибка может привести к ошибкам и уязвимостям. Плохие актеры использовали недостатки смарт-контрактов, чтобы украсть миллионы. Кроме того, смарт-контракты уязвимы к атакам на саму базовую блокчейн-сеть, таким как атаки 51%, нацеленные на механизм консенсуса сети.
Тем не менее, индустрия развилась. Аудит кода, формальная верификация и процессы многоподписного утверждения стали стандартными практиками для выявления уязвимостей до развертывания.
Итог
Смарт-контракты, вероятно, являются самой важной инновацией, возникшей из технологии блокчейн. Они являются движущей силой децентрализованных приложений, механизмом, позволяющим программируемые деньги, и инструментом, устраняющим ненужных посредников. Будь то через DeFi кредитование, создание NFT или децентрализованное управление, смарт-контракты продолжают расширять возможности в крипто. По мере того как технология созревает и появляются более сложные случаи использования, их влияние на индустрию, вероятно, только возрастет.
На этой странице может содержаться сторонний контент, который предоставляется исключительно в информационных целях (не в качестве заявлений/гарантий) и не должен рассматриваться как поддержка взглядов компании Gate или как финансовый или профессиональный совет. Подробности смотрите в разделе «Отказ от ответственности» .
Почему Смарт-контракты являются основой современных Блокчейн-экосистем
Вы, вероятно, слышали термин “смарт-контракт” в криптокругах, но что именно это такое? В своей основе смарт-контракты — это самоисполняющиеся протоколы, закодированные в компьютерном коде и развернутые по блокчейн-сетям. Это не просто нишевая технология — они являются основополагающими для функционирования децентрализованных приложений сегодня.
Простая версия: Что делает смарт-контракты “умными”?
Традиционные контракты требуют, чтобы юристы их составляли, а судьи их исполняли. Смарт-контракты полностью устраняют этого посредника. После развертывания в блокчейне они автоматически выполняются, когда выполняются заранее определенные условия. Красота в том? Код неизменен — никто не может тайно изменить условия после запуска. Эта прозрачность в сочетании с автоматизацией делает технологию такой революционной.
Думайте об этом как о торговом автомате: вставьте деньги (, активируйте условие ), и автомат автоматически выдаст ваш снек ( выполнит действие ). За исключением того, что этот торговый автомат работает на коде, который виден всем и не может быть подделан.
От Теории к Реальности: Происхождения, о которых никто не говорит
Вот что большинство людей не осознает: смарт-контракты не появились с блокчейном. В 1994 году — до того как существовал Биткойн — криптограф Ник Сабо предложил концепцию в эссе, описывающем компьютеризованные соглашения, которые автоматически исполняли бы себя при выполнении условий. Он опередил свое время на десятилетия.
Проблема? Технология для их фактического создания еще не существовала. Запуск Биткойна в 2009 году изменил ситуацию, хотя ограниченные программные возможности Биткойна означали, что он мог обрабатывать только простые смарт-контракты. Настоящий прорыв произошел с Эфириумом в 2015 году. Предоставив более сложные языки программирования, Эфириум трансформировал смарт-контракты из теоретических концепций в практические, широко используемые инструменты.
Как они на самом деле работают (Без жаргона)
Смарт-контракты пишутся на языках, таких как Solidity, Vyper или Rust, при этом Solidity доминирует в экосистеме Ethereum сегодня. Разработчики кодируют их с логикой if-then: “если пользователь вносит X токенов, тогда Y токенов создаются в их кошельке.” После написания этот читаемый человеком код компилируется в байт-код — по сути, машинный язык, который блокчейн может фактически выполнять.
Когда кто-то взаимодействует с контрактом ( через транзакцию ), блокчейн автоматически выполняет закодированное действие. Пользователь оплачивает это вычисление с помощью газовых сборов, что стимулирует майнеров или валидаторов обрабатывать транзакцию.
Несколько блокчейнов, один мощный инструмент
Хотя Ethereum стал первопроходцем смарт-контрактов в криптовалюте, они больше не являются эксклюзивными для одной платформы. Сегодня крупные блокчейны, включая Solana, Avalanche, Polkadot и Cardano, все поддерживают разработку смарт-контрактов. Это распространение означает, что у разработчиков есть выбор — разные блокчейны предлагают разные компромиссы по скорости, стоимости и функциям.
Реальное воздействие: как смарт-контракты питают DeFi
Инновации не останавливаются на теории. Смарт-контракты обеспечили возможность создания того, что многие называют “деньги-лего” — финансовые продукты, которые накладываются друг на друга для создания все более сложных систем. Вот как они используются на практике:
Aave: Этот децентрализованное приложение для кредитования позволяет пользователям вносить активы в ликвидные пулы, чтобы зарабатывать доход или занимать под залог своих активов. Мгновенные кредиты — это кредиты с ультракоротким сроком и без залога — работают только потому, что смарт-контракты могут мгновенно проверять условия кредита и обеспечивать его погашение в рамках одной транзакции. Без автоматизации смарт-контрактов это было бы невозможно.
Uniswap: Как децентрализованная биржа, Uniswap полностью полагается на смарт-контракты для управления своими ликвидностными пулами и алгоритмического определения цен токенов. Каждая сделка происходит через правила, обеспеченные кодом, что устраняет необходимость в централизованных ордер-буках или посредниках.
Civic: Эта служба верификации личности, развернутая на Solana, использует смарт-контракты, чтобы предоставить пользователям полный контроль над их личными данными, одновременно снижая затраты на верификацию и обеспечивая безопасность результатов верификации. Ни одно центральное учреждение не хранит вашу информацию — код обеспечивает конфиденциальность по умолчанию.
Суперсила децентрализации
Вот почему смарт-контракты важны не только с точки зрения технической элегантности: они устраняют необходимость в доверенных посредниках. В традиционных финансах вы доверяете банку хранить ваши деньги в безопасности. В DeFi, основанных на смарт-контрактах, вы доверяете прозрачному коду вместо учреждений. Этот переход от доверительной проверки к проверке на основе кода действительно трансформативен.
Уловка: они защищены только настолько, насколько защищён их код
Смарт-контракты не являются непобедимыми. Поскольку код пишут люди, человеческая ошибка может привести к ошибкам и уязвимостям. Плохие актеры использовали недостатки смарт-контрактов, чтобы украсть миллионы. Кроме того, смарт-контракты уязвимы к атакам на саму базовую блокчейн-сеть, таким как атаки 51%, нацеленные на механизм консенсуса сети.
Тем не менее, индустрия развилась. Аудит кода, формальная верификация и процессы многоподписного утверждения стали стандартными практиками для выявления уязвимостей до развертывания.
Итог
Смарт-контракты, вероятно, являются самой важной инновацией, возникшей из технологии блокчейн. Они являются движущей силой децентрализованных приложений, механизмом, позволяющим программируемые деньги, и инструментом, устраняющим ненужных посредников. Будь то через DeFi кредитование, создание NFT или децентрализованное управление, смарт-контракты продолжают расширять возможности в крипто. По мере того как технология созревает и появляются более сложные случаи использования, их влияние на индустрию, вероятно, только возрастет.